A semiconductor device which has a high performance integrated circuit
formed of an inexpensive glass substrate and capable of processing a
large amount of information and operating at higher data rates. The
semiconductor device includes semiconductor elements stacked by
transferring a semiconductor element formed on a different substrate. A
resin film is formed between the stacked semiconductor elements and a
metal oxide film is partially formed between the stacked semiconductor
elements as well. A first electric signal is converted to an optical
signal in a light emitting element electrically connected to one of the
stacked semiconductor elements. Meanwhile, the optical signal is
converted to a second electric signal in a light receiving element
electrically connected to another one of the stacked semiconductor
elements.
